Clarion N.I.C.E Portable GPS Navigation System
It stands for Navigation In-Car Entertainment, but take it for a spin and you?ll see why the acronym is so fitting ? N.I.C.E. This vehicle-to-vehicle solution comes with mapping software covering the entire continental U.S., a built-in GPS antenna, turn-by-turn voice prompts, easy route selection, an address book, two million Points of Interest, automatic rerouting, and much more.
